The Israeli authorities late Friday responded to Hamas's tentative settlement to President Trump's Gaza peace plan by saying it's making “preparations for the rapid implementation of the primary part” involving the discharge of hostages.
The workplace of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u launched an announcement to Israeli media retailers pledging to work with Trump — although it didn't embody a dedication to stop navy motion in Gaza, which the US president demanded in an announcement on Friday.
“In gentle of the Hamas response [to the Trump peace plan], Israel is making preparations for the rapid implementation of the primary part of the Trump plan which is the rapid launch of all the hostages,” the assertion learn.
“We'll proceed to completely cooperate with the president and his crew as a way to finish the battle in accordance with the ideas that Israel laid out and that are according to President Trump's imaginative and prescient.”
Earlier on Friday, studies from Israel indicated that Netanyahu was stunned by Trump's assertion welcoming Hamas' tentative settlement to launch hostages — which is contingent on additional talks over a ceasefire and a withdrawal of Israeli forces from Gaza.
Whereas Trump on Friday hailed what he known as Hamas's “acceptance” of his Gaza peace plan, the Israeli chief advised confidantes that he considered the Palestinian group's assertion as a rejection of the president's proposals, in accordance with Axios.
Whereas Hamas stated it could be keen to free Israeli hostages — each lifeless and alive, as demanded by Trump — the Palestinian group wouldn't decide to disarmament or relinquishing energy in Gaza to a global pressure.
Hamas additionally balked at Trump's demand within the 20-point peace plan for the group to free Israeli hostages inside 72 hours.
